Due to continued growth, we are looking for a Laboratory Technician to facilitate the expanding responsibilities of our company. We are looking for an individual who is passionate about science with an eagerness to learn and grow within the waste industry. If successful, you will be provided with the necessary training and support to carry out your day to day duties.
The right candidate will have excellent organisational skills and attention to detail. You must be flexible with a "can do" attitude with the work provided or asked of you and be customer focussed.
Duties will include:
· To perform analysis in accordance with our laboratories SOP’s.
· To conduct regular instrument calibrations.
· To maintain site health and safety procedures (i.e. SOPs, RAs, COSHH, etc)
· To keep accurate records of testing.
· To ensure laboratory is kept in a clean and tidy state.
· To assist with laboratory stock control.
The candidate is likely to have:
· Minimum A-level qualification in a Science based field.
· Knowledge of standard laboratory practices.
· Good communication skills.
· Proficiency in computers and Microsoft Excel.
· Willingness to learn.
· Experience in a scientific workplace (preferred).
The hours will be between 7am and 3.30pm, however, as part of the team you will be expected to cover other admin shifts during periods of sickness and annual leave.
